MOSCOW, October 14 (RIA Novosti) - A newly-wed man in Russia's Volga republic of Urdmurtia fatally stabbed his bride with a kitchen knife on their wedding night, local investigators said on Tuesday.

After the wedding ceremony in the Sarapulsky District the groom, who had been heavily drinking, got into a fierce argument with his wife, who he accused of cheating on him, an investigator told RIA Novosti.

"The quarrel ended when the man took a knife from the kitchen and stabbed his wife several times in the chest," the official said.

A criminal case has been opened. The suspect faces up to 15 years in jail.
